Understanding Christmas Decor with Accent

Accents in Christmas decoration are the finishing touches that elevate a basic setup into a visually stunning display. These can include ornaments, ribbons, wreaths, lights, and garlands strategically placed to highlight your home’s best features. Using color-coordinated accents creates a harmonious aesthetic, while contrasting accents add excitement and visual intrigue.

Types of Accents for Christmas Decor

Textile Accents

Throw pillows and blankets with festive patterns

Table runners and curtains with holiday prints

Stockings with personalized embroidery

Lighting Accents

String lights around windows, mantels, and staircases

LED candles for indoor warmth

Spotlights for outdoor trees and architectural features

Ornamental Accents

Unique Christmas tree decorations such as glass ornaments, handmade baubles, and themed figurines

Wreaths and garlands with metallic touches or natural elements

Miniature displays like villages or nativity scenes

Natural Accents

Pinecones, berries, and branches

Fresh greenery for wreaths, centerpieces, and mantel arrangements

Floral accents like poinsettias and holly

Outdoor Christmas Decor with Accent

Outdoor spaces offer a canvas for bold, dramatic holiday decoration. To maximize impact:

Decorate your front porch with accented wreaths, garlands, and oversized ornaments

Add lighting accents along pathways, trees, and rooftops

Use themed outdoor decor, like nutcrackers or reindeer figures, with metallic or glitter accents for extra sparkle

Outdoor decor not only enhances curb appeal but also sets the tone for festive cheer before guests even enter your home.

Indoor Accents for a Unique Holiday Look

Inside, accents should draw the eye and complement your existing decor. Key tips include:

Focus on the tree: use a mix of traditional ornaments and unique Christmas decorations indoor for a layered look

Mantel magic: combine greenery, candles, and small figurines with metallic or colored accents

Dining elegance: festive table runners, centerpieces with natural elements, and coordinated tableware

These touches make your home feel warm, inviting, and ready for holiday celebrations.

Choosing Colors and Themes

A well-chosen color scheme can tie your accents together seamlessly:

Classic red and green for timeless charm

Gold and silver accents for a luxurious touch

Blue and white themes for a winter wonderland aesthetic

Rustic neutrals with natural greenery for a cozy farmhouse feel

DIY Accent Ideas

Adding a personal touch with DIY accents can make your holiday decor even more special:

Hand-painted ornaments with family names or festive designs

Ribbon garlands crafted from fabric scraps

Miniature decorative scenes in glass jars or boxes

These DIY elements create unique focal points that stand out alongside store-bought decorations.

Maintaining Your Accented Decor

To ensure your decor remains vibrant throughout the holiday season:

Store delicate ornaments in padded boxes

Check lights for any burnt-out bulbs before setting up

Dust and lightly clean indoor accents to maintain a fresh appearance

Rotate outdoor decor to prevent sun or weather damage

Proper care ensures your decor with accent continues to shine year after year.
